Dangerous Sex Offender Imprisoned for Breaching Restraining Order

Gloucestershire authorities have sentenced Glenn Richards, a 48-year-old sex offender from Wotton-Under-Edge, to prison for violating a Sexual Harm Prevention Order (SHPO) and breaching a restraining order designed to protect a vulnerable woman.

At Gloucester Crown Court on July 3, Richards admitted to five separate breaches of his SHPO, along with an additional breach of a restraining order. Evidence revealed Richards used multiple electronic devices to access social media and chat rooms, contravening his court-imposed restrictions.

Using these platforms, he groomed and contacted vulnerable females, including minors, further demonstrating his disregard for the law. One notable breach involved communicating with a vulnerable woman via WhatsApp messages and video calls, despite legal prohibitions.

In a heartfelt victim impact statement, the woman described the profound emotional damage inflicted by Richards’ manipulative actions. She recounted how he earned her trust only to exploit it, leaving her with lasting feelings of fear, anxiety, and vulnerability.

Judge Lawrie KC sentenced Richards to four and a half years in prison for the SHPO breaches, plus a consecutive 12-month term for violating the restraining order, totaling five and a half years behind bars.

Detective Superintendent Sue Fereday, head of Gloucestershire Constabulary’s public protection division, emphasized: “Richards is a dangerous and manipulative predator who flagrantly ignored court orders designed to protect our most vulnerable. Thanks to the dedicated efforts of the MOSOVO team, justice has been served, and the community is safer as a result.”
